Doha: EXPO Stars League champions Al Duhail were drawn with Saudi Arabia’s Al Nassr for the AFC Champions League group stage, the draw for which was held in Kuala Lumpur on Thursday. Other than Saudi giants, Duhail’s other rivals in Group E are Iranian giants Persepolis and Tajikistan’s Istiklol. Qatar champions Al Duhail SC have started their season on a high note, as have two-time AFC Champions League runners-up Persepolis in the Iran Pro League while Istiklol look well placed to defend their Tajikistan title, setting the stage for an enticing Group E. The 2011 continental champions Al Sadd find themselves in a relatively easier Group B, which also has Uzbekistan’s Nasaf, Al Faisaly of Jordan and Sharjah FC of UAE. As luck would have it, Al Sadd will renew their rivalry with Uzbekistan's FC Nasaf, who finished ahead of them to advance into the Round of 16 as one of the best three West Zone runners-up in the previous edition. The draw saw the 40 teams divided into 10 groups – five each in the East and West Zones. The 10 group winners along with the three best runners-up of each Zone will book their places in the Knockout Stages, which will take place from February to April before the final is held over two legs on May 11 and 18, 2024.
